Two people kidnapped in South Ossetia's security zone

Read it in Russian

Two civilians have been kidnapped in  Korkula village, Tskhinvali region, Republic of South Ossetia, the authorities of the republic report. The village is bordered by the Georgian village of Chere, which is located in the Georgian territory in the security zone, where international observers are currently deployed.

“It is the second case of abduction during the time of presence of international observers here”, — the press service of the republican Interior Ministry noticed. As REGNUM reported before, Russia has fulfilled its obligations under the Medvedev — Sarkozy plan and withdrew its troops from the buffer zones adjacent to Abkhazia and South Ossetia, passing the posts to EU observers.
